TMS320C6457 internal memory question.

Other Parts Discussed in Thread: TMS320C6457

Does this device have any non-volatile internal memory that can be written to?

Is this called out anywhere in the datasheet?

  • Jason,

    No, the TMS320C6457 does not have any internal non-volatile memory.

    None of the C6000 or Keystone devices have non-volatile memory. They do have ROM for booting, of course, but that cannot be written to.

    Many of the devices use eFuses which are not user accessible. These are burned open or left intact during the manufacturing process for various TI-use-only purposes.
